Key Factors to Consider During Secondary School Admission

When you check out the high schools in Malaysia and start evaluating them, keep the following evaluation parameters in mind:

Curriculum and Academic Programmes

The curriculum that a school offers defines its academic approach that shapes your child's learning experiences.

  • National vs. International Curricula: Decide whether you want your child to join a school that follows the Malaysian National Curriculum or offers international programmes such as the Cambridge IGCSE, IB (International Baccalaureate), the British Curriculum, the American Core Curriculum or CBSE (Central Board of Secondary Education).

  • Subject Diversity: Find schools that offer a wide range of subjects to cater to your child’s different interests particularly in technology, sciences, humanities and the arts.

  • University Preparation: Look for institutions that have a strong track record of university placements, high academic standards and excellent support systems. 

Accreditation and Reputation

Accreditations and affiliations reflect the school’s reputation in the industry.

  • Shortlist schools that are accredited by global institutions, such as the IB, Cambridge Assessment or the Council of International Schools (CIS).

 

  • Consider looking through online reviews and forum posts to get real insights into school culture and performance, and how parents and students feel about being a part of the school community.

Teaching Faculty and Student Support

Teachers have the power to bring positive changes in every student’s life, by helping them identify their strengths and work on their weaknesses. 

  • Qualified and Experienced Teachers: High-performing high schools in Malaysia employ qualified educators with international experience.  

 

  • Student-Teacher Ratio: Choose a school with a low student-teacher ratio, which ensures more personalised attention and better learning outcomes.

 

  • Learning Support: Look for schools that provide strong student support services, such as special education resources, academic counselling and mental health support programmes.

Facilities and Campus Environment

A positive environment contributes to a student’s growth to a significant extent, enabling them to experience a rewarding learning journey.

  • Modern Infrastructure: Top schools in Malaysia have grand campuses featuring well-equipped labs, libraries, digital classrooms and sports complexes.

  • Safety and Security: Modern schools follow strict security policies and their campuses are equipped with modern security equipment. Make sure that the school you choose employs professional security staff and has strict safety protocols in place. 

 

  • Cleanliness and Maintenance: Check the school’s standard of hygiene and upkeep. A clean, well-maintained environment reflects school discipline and care.

Co-Curricular and Extracurricular Activities

Good schools ensure that education goes beyond the classroom and creates a positive impact on students’ personal growth by enabling them to identify their special talents and learn skills that help them to solve real-world problems. 

  • Cultural Activities: Choose a school that encourages participation in arts, music, drama, sports and community service- subjects that help build character, leadership qualities and soft skills.

  • Events: Reputed schools help students take part in competitions, exhibitions and inter-school events, thereby offering exposure and confidence-building opportunities.

Technology Integration

In a rapidly digitising world, children are expected to be tech-savvy. Schools that incorporate technology into the learning process help students adapt to 21st-century challenges. Modern schools in Kuala Lumpur integrate new-era technologies in the curriculum, making learning more engaging and allowing students to learn the use of the latest technologies. 

  • Experiential Learning: Digital learning tools, smart classrooms and coding or robotics labs are signs of a forward-thinking institution. Visit campuses to understand how schools are deploying technology in education as well in their day-to-day administrative work.

Fees and Affordability

While the charges for international education can be on the higher side, value for money does matter. 

  • Understand the Fee Structure: Gain a clear understanding of the costs related to tuition, application, uniform and supplies, and extracurricular programmes.

  • Special Offers: Check if the school offers special offers in the form of scholarships, sibling discounts or flexible payment plans.

Location and Accessibility

Kuala Lumpur’s traffic can be unpredictable, so the location of the school is a critical consideration.  A reasonable commute promotes student wellbeing and reduces stress.

  • Proximity to Home: You may want to select a school that lies in close proximity to your residence. Make sure you have reliable transport services available in your locality.
